Nutrition Facts for Roasted heart

Roasted Heart

Image of Roasted Heart
Nutriscore Rating: 72/100

Delight your taste buds with the bold flavors of Roasted Heart, a nutrient-packed delicacy that's as impressive as it is delicious. This recipe showcases tender beef heart, marinated in a fragrant blend of olive oil, garlic, fresh rosemary, thyme, parsley, and smoked paprika, with a zesty hint of lemon juice. Perfectly seared for a caramelized crust and roasted to juicy perfection, this protein-rich cut makes for an unforgettable centerpiece. Complemented by optional roasted vegetables like carrots and potatoes, this hearty dish is ideal for adventurous food lovers or anyone seeking a unique, wholesome way to enjoy organ meat. Ready in just under an hour with optional marinating for deeper flavor, Roasted Heart combines rustic charm with sophisticated flavor, ensuring a gourmet experience straight from your kitchen.

Log this recipe in SnapCalorie

★★★★★ 4.8/5.0 (2,000+ reviews)
Get your calorie requirement
Log your nutrition in seconds
Get a personalized nutrition plan
SnapCalorie App Screenshot

Recipe Information

⏱️
Prep Time
20 min
🔥
Cook Time
35 min
🕐
Total Time
55 min
👥
Servings
4 servings
📊
Difficulty
Medium

🥘 Ingredients

11 items
  • 1 whole (roughly 2-3 pounds) Beef heart
  • 4 tablespoons Olive oil
  • 4 large, minced Garlic cloves
  • 2 sprigs (chopped) Fresh rosemary
  • 2 sprigs (chopped) Fresh thyme
  • 2 tablespoons (chopped) Fresh parsley
  • 2 tablespoons (freshly squeezed) Lemon juice
  • 1 teaspoon (or to taste) Sea salt
  • 1 teaspoon (freshly ground) Black pepper
  • 1 teaspoon Smoked paprika
  • 2 cups (e.g., carrots, potatoes, onions, chopped) Vegetables (optional, for roasting)
💡
Pro Tip: Read through all ingredients before starting to cook!

📝 Instructions

9 steps
1

Preheat your oven to 375°F (190°C).

2

Rinse the beef heart under cold water and pat it dry with paper towels. Trim off any connective tissue, fat, and valves as needed.

3

In a small bowl, mix olive oil, minced garlic, chopped rosemary, thyme, parsley, lemon juice, sea salt, black pepper, and smoked paprika to create a marinade.

4

Rub the marinade all over the beef heart, ensuring thorough coverage. For best results, let it marinate in the refrigerator for 2-4 hours (optional but recommended).

5

Heat a large oven-safe skillet or roasting pan over medium-high heat. Add 1 tablespoon of olive oil, then sear the beef heart on all sides until browned, about 2-3 minutes per side.

6

If using vegetables, arrange them around the heart in the skillet or roasting pan.

7

Transfer the skillet or pan to the preheated oven. Roast for 30-35 minutes, or until the internal temperature of the thickest part of the heart reaches 145°F (63°C) for medium-rare or 160°F (71°C) for medium.

8

Remove the beef heart from the oven and let it rest for 10 minutes. This allows the juices to distribute evenly within the meat.

9

Slice the beef heart thinly against the grain to ensure tenderness. Serve with roasted vegetables, a fresh green salad, or your favorite side dish.

Cooking Tip: Take your time with each step for the best results!
2832
cal
312.3g
protein
61.7g
carbs
137.9g
fat

Nutrition Facts

1 serving (1740.4g)
Calories
2832
% Daily Value*
Total Fat 137.9 g 177%
Saturated Fat 37.3 g 186%
Polyunsaturated Fat 5.3 g
Cholesterol 2096 mg 699%
Sodium 3411 mg 148%
Total Carbohydrate 61.7 g 22%
Dietary Fiber 17.2 g 61%
Total Sugars 15.4 g
Protein 312.3 g 625%
Vitamin D 0.0 mcg 0%
Calcium 360 mg 28%
Iron 53.9 mg 299%
Potassium 4964 mg 106%

*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

9.0%%
45.6%%
45.3%%
Fat: 1241 cal (45.3%%)
Protein: 1249 cal (45.6%%)
Carbs: 246 cal (9.0%%)